Jan Moens guest speaker at ProBitumen Management symposium
With the growing need to use the roof for numerous functions, the pressure on the long-standing reliable performance of waterproofing layers is great. The ProBitumen Management symposium offered depth, insight and reassurance. Participants went home with a good story about the power of a double layer of bitumen, bonded or not, in the fight against water.

Tuur Van Dijck reflects on the challenges of the "climate roof" (klimaatdak)
A climate roof (klimaatdak) is a multifunctional roof that contributes to climate adaptation and/or climate mitigation. A.k.a. a roof that makes a substantial contribution to a better climate.

Silt Middelkerke aka 'het casino' in Designboom
The event venue in Middelkerke, known as SILT, was ceremoniously unveiled on Friday, March 22, 2024. Completed as a sculptural wood lattice landmark, the building takes over the Flemish coast by integrating into a new experiential landscape inspired by the former island of Testerep, characterized by dunes and channels.
